IINVESTITURE CEREMONY (15-APR-2011)
|
|
To inculcate the leadership qualities and to make the students realize that they are be all and end all in shaping the school's discipline , an Investiture Ceremony was held on 15th-Apr-2011. Prabhat of class XII-A was sworn as Head Boy and Charu of class XII-B was sworn as Head Girl and Manish Sharma of class XI-A as Assistant Head Boy and Nidhi Soni of class XI-C as Assistant Head Girl were appointed in a swearing in ceremony in the school . The Prefectorial Board comprising of perfects, captains along with their heads pledged to uphold the tradition and moral values of t he institution. Our Principal Mrs. Rooma Pathak congratulated the students and expressed hope that the council would co-operate with each other to maintain strict discipline. |

GRAND PARENT'S DAY (24-Sep-2011)
|
|
Primary wing of M.M.Public School, Vasudha Enclave , Pitampura , Celebrated Grand Parents' Day with great fervour and enthusiasm in the school premises on Saturday , the 24th September 2011 . The Grand Parents of the young shining pearls graced the occasion and uplifted their morale. The celebration began with a welcome speech and a Sai Bhajan by the little angels of class III . It was followed by several cultural performances heartily dedicated to the loving grandparents . Grandparents too presented wonderful and inspiring performances for their beloved ones . A few grand Parents through their address taught valuable teachings of life to one and all. Principal man Ms. Roona Pathak appreciated the young talents for their performances. The Director Sir, Mr. Somesh Rishi Pathak , thanked Grand Parents for making the event a grand success . The Programme culminated with a curtain raiser. |
Painting Competition (November 9, 2011)
|
|
M.M. Public School, Vasudha Enclave,Pitampura,New Delhi organised Smt.Krishna Pathak Memorial Seventh Inter School Painting Competition in school premises amidst great fervor and enthusiasm in memory of their founder Late Smt.Krishna Pathak who laid the foundation stone of the school in 1968.The Competition commenced with a welcome song by class V students. Around fourteen hundred and twelve young students from over forty three elite schools of North Delhi participated and filled the whole atmosphere with vibrant colours. These young artists painted their imagination in diverse colours on different topics. Director Sir Mr.Somesh Rishi Pathak and Principal Mam Mrs.Rooma Pathak appreciated and applauded the students for their commendable work in presenting different styles and techniques in their painting. First Prize was bagged by Kids Garden Play School(Rani Bagh) in Category- I (Pre-Nursery). Maharaja Agarsen Public School(Ashok Vihar) was the winner of First Prize in Category- II(L.K.G & U.K.G).Ryan International School(Sec-11,Rohini) bagged First Prize in Category-III (Class-I and II).Brilliant's Convent(Pitampura) was the winner of First Prize in Category-IV(Class-IIIto V).Darshan Academy School(Kirpal Bagh,Bhama Shah Road) bagged First Prize in Category-V (Class-VI to VIII). Nav Bharti Public School (Deepali,Pitampura) was the winner of First Prize in Category-VI(Class-IX and X). Maharaja Agarsen Public School(Ashok Vihar) bagged First Prize in Category-VII (Class-XI and XII). |
